The Atlanta Pet Rescue is located in Midtown Atlanta, about 30 minutes away from Southwinds Stockbridge Apartments. They have a rather good selection of toy, small, and medium dogs, as well as cats. They also have various adoption events around the Atlanta area, including their 10 year birthday bash celebration and adopt-a-thon going on September 12 at Grant Park in Atlanta.
The adoption process normally consists of an on site interview, and screening process, while the adoption fee is about $250 for dogs and $115 for cats. The adoption fee covers spaying or neutering, heartworm test and rabies shot if the dog or cat is old enough, and routine vaccinations. Dogs over age 6 months are tested for heartworms; cats and kittens are tested for feline Leukemia and Aids. All are treated for fleas, ticks and intestinal parasites. Adoptions fees can be paid by cash, Visa or Mastercard.
